Your Gateway to Finland's Beautiful Region of Saimaa

Saimaa, the largest lake in Finland and the fourth-largest in Europe, is a popular tourist destination known for its tranquil beauty and outdoor activities. With Savonlinna Airport as your gateway, you can easily explore this stunning region and discover its hidden gems San Diego Brown Field Municipal Airport.

One of these gems is the charming city of Savonlinna, located just a short drive from the airport. This historic city is home to the iconic Olavinlinna Castle, one of the best-preserved medieval castles in Nordic countries. Every summer, the castle becomes the main stage for the Savonlinna Opera Festival, attracting opera lovers from all over the world. With Savonlinna Airport, you can easily fly in and experience this world-renowned event.

For outdoor enthusiasts, Saimaa offers a range of activities, from hiking and camping to fishing and boating. With over 14,000 islands and islets, the sprawling lake offers endless possibilities for exploration and adventure. And with Savonlinna Airport conveniently located near the lake, you can easily access various resorts and campsites around Saimaa.

But the region's natural beauty is not limited to the lake. Savonlinna is also home to the Linnansaari National Park, a protected area filled with stunning landscapes, endangered species, and traditional Finnish villages. With Savonlinna Airport, you can quickly get to the national park and immerse yourself in the raw and untouched beauty of nature.
